Holds a 2025 Michelin Key Award. Listed on the National Register of Historic Places. Featured in Architectural Digest as one of the 15 best-designed hotels, Travel + Leisure, Forbes (named Best Bed & Breakfast in Napa Valley), and Vogue. Only 8 rooms, adults-only, and ranked #1 of 26 B&Bs in Calistoga on TripAdvisor.
The Francis House is a château-style stone estate built in 1886 — the only Second Empire French architecture building in Napa County, and the only stone building left in Calistoga. It served as a merchant's home, then a hospital where many of Calistoga's residents were literally born, then sat abandoned for 52 years until Dina and Richard Dwyer discovered it online, spent four years restoring it, and opened it as a boutique hotel in October 2018. The hospitality team creates bespoke wine country itineraries. Staff have arranged VIP winery tastings at estates like Ehler and booked dinner reservations at top Napa restaurants. Being a Francis House guest often comes with preferential treatment at partnered venues.
Stone fire pit in the grounds for evening gatherings — a natural gathering spot after a day in wine country.
A curated salon library with a mix of travel, wine, and design books alongside antiquities — a quiet space for reading or unwinding.
Estate-grown herb garden used directly in the breakfast menu — citrus trees and herbs on grounds reminiscent of the French countryside.
Staff can arrange hot air balloon rides over Napa Valley — a popular area activity.
Heated outdoor saltwater pool with sunbathing terrace and a poolside area for relaxing between wine tastings. Guests have noted champagne by the pool as a regular treat.
On-site private tennis court available to guests. Multiple guest reviews specifically call it out as a highlight.
